What on earth is a Biofilm?
A biofilm is usually a structured Neighborhood of microorganisms, primarily microbes, which might be encased in the self-developed polymeric matrix, adhering to surfaces for example pipes, clinical implants, or normal substrates like rocks and plant roots. The biofilm matrix is frequently produced up of extracellular polymeric substances (EPS) together with proteins, polysaccharides, and nucleic acids, which provide the biofilm its protecting Homes.

These microbial communities prosper in moist environments, and also the matrix can help them withstand external threats for example antibiotics, disinfectants, as well as mechanical cleansing. Biofilms can kind in both of those normal and synthetic environments, which includes:

Water treatment method crops
Foodstuff manufacturing amenities
Professional medical units like catheters
Dental plaque
Maritime ecosystems
Why are Biofilms Problematic?
Biofilms present several troubles in many sectors:

Industrial Difficulties: Biofilms in water pipelines, cooling systems, or production products can result in corrosion, blockages, and diminished effectiveness. This contributes to higher operational expenditures and Regular servicing.
Wellness Challenges: In health-related configurations, biofilms can sort on medical products, implants, and wounds, making bacterial infections harder to take care of. The biofilm's composition guards micro organism from antibiotics, leading to Persistent bacterial infections and resistance.
Environmental Considerations: Biofilms in natural ecosystems can affect water good quality and contaminate ingesting drinking water sources. In marine environments, biofilms can contribute to biofouling, which affects ships, oil platforms, and submerged buildings.
Biofilm Remediation: Procedures and Methods
Biofilm remediation refers to the process of getting rid of or managing biofilm expansion to forestall the destructive consequences affiliated with them. Quite a few modern strategies happen to be developed for efficient biofilm elimination, depending on the natural environment and the level of contamination.

one. Chemical Procedures
Chemical agents like disinfectants, oxidizers, and biocides are generally used to disrupt and get rid of biofilm-linked microorganisms. Some generally applied chemical substances involve:

Chlorine and hypochlorite: Usually Utilized in h2o systems to disinfect biofilms.
Hydrogen peroxide: An oxidizing agent that breaks down biofilm structures.
Quaternary ammonium compounds (QACs): Surface-Lively agents Employed in industrial cleansing to eliminate biofilm-related microbes.
These chemical compounds perform by penetrating the biofilm matrix and killing the bacteria inside, but their efficacy is usually reduced by the biofilm’s protecting barrier, and repeated use may result in resistant strains.

two. Mechanical Elimination
Mechanical methods will often be accustomed to physically disrupt biofilms. These procedures are notably practical in industries which include food processing or water therapy, where regular servicing is critical to circumvent biofilm buildup. Typical mechanical methods include things like:

Brushing or scraping: Bodily removing biofilm from surfaces.
High-strain h2o jets: Utilizing drinking water force to interrupt up biofilm colonies.
Ultrasonic cleansing: Large-frequency sound waves are used Nano Bath to disrupt biofilm buildings on delicate surfaces, for instance health care instruments.
3. Enzymatic Cure
Enzymes are getting interest for biofilm remediation because of their power to exclusively focus on the biofilm matrix parts. Enzymatic therapies work by breaking down the polysaccharides, proteins, or nucleic acids from the EPS, properly weakening the biofilm framework. Some important enzymes include:

Proteases: Break down protein parts.
Amylases: Concentrate on polysaccharides inside the biofilm matrix.
DNase: Degrades extracellular DNA, which allows hold the biofilm alongside one another.
Enzymatic therapies are frequently combined with other procedures, like chemical or mechanical strategies, to boost biofilm removal.

4. Bacterial and Organic Agents
In some instances, biofilm remediation works by using Obviously occurring bacteria or Organic brokers that possibly contend with or break down the biofilm matrix. This method is called bioremediation and requires the use of advantageous microbes to:

Outcompete biofilm-forming microorganisms for nutrients and Room.
Make biofilm-degrading enzymes that weaken the biofilm matrix.
Take in biofilm constituents, efficiently reducing the biofilm’s structural integrity.
This tactic is environmentally friendly and might be used in normal h2o bodies or in controlled industrial programs.

five. Nanotechnology-Centered Options
Nanoparticles are an emerging technological know-how in biofilm remediation. Due to their little dimension, nanoparticles can penetrate biofilm matrices far more efficiently than more substantial molecules. Steel nanoparticles which include silver, zinc oxide, and titanium dioxide are already revealed to have antimicrobial Houses, disrupting biofilm growth and killing microbes. This technique is particularly promising for medical units, where by minimizing biofilm development is crucial.
